On the 13th, Israel and UAE reached an agreement to normalize diplomatic relations through the United States.

Behind the long-standing conflict between Israel and the UAE, it seems that there was a common interest in confronting Iran, which has recently gained influence in the Middle East.

For the intermediary America, if the relations between Israel and the Arab countries, which have historically been in conflict with each other, are normalizing, it will be possible to increase pressure on the hostile Iran.

Hook, who has overseen Iran's US policy as a special representative, said in a statement, "It is the worst nightmare for Iran to have peace between Arab countries and Israel, and the policy to maximize pressure on Iran A historic achievement has been achieved," stressing the agreement will strengthen the siege network in Iran.

Agreement document Main contents

The main contents of the agreement between the United States and Israel and UAE = United Arab Emirates are as follows.

▽ Completely normalize diplomatic relations between Israel and UAE.
▽ Sign a bilateral agreement on embassy installation, investment, technical cooperation, and direct flight in a few weeks.
▽ Israel suspends annexation of Jewish settlements on the West Bank.
Strive for a comprehensive and lasting solution to the Middle East peace problem between Israel and Palestine.
▽We will endeavor to extend the improvement of relations between the two countries to other Arab countries that are in conflict with Israel.

The Iranian Foreign Ministry issued a statement on the agreement on the normalization of diplomatic relations between Israel and the UAE, and strongly condemned it as "foolish and dangerous."

Iran does not recognize Israel as a nation, and is hostile to Israel, including through support for armed groups in the Middle East.

"The agreement is a strategic folly. The UAE's embarrassing attempt to normalize relations with illegal and inhumane regimes is a dangerous act," the Iran Ministry of Foreign Affairs said in a statement released Wednesday. , Blamed.

"The oppressed Palestinian people will never allow normalization of relations with the criminal regime," he stressed that the agreement only leads to opposition from the Palestinian people.

The statement then states that "the Zionist administration must be alert to intervene to imbalance the Persian Gulf region. The UAE and the governments that follow it must be responsible for the consequences of their actions." He said he was wary of neighboring Arab countries trying to deepen relations with hostile Israel and try to isolate Iran.

The Trump administration of the United States has consistently adopted a policy of defending Israel since the inauguration of the administration, and has been pushing the containment policy with pressure on Iran, which Israel views as an enemy.

Three years ago, in May 2017, President Trump chose Saudi Arabia in the Middle East as the first foreign destination after taking office, rebuilding the alliance chilled during the Obama administration and gathering more than 50 leaders of Islamic countries. , Called for cooperation to isolate Iran.

Regarding Jerusalem, which was in conflict over Palestine and Israel over the attribution, President Trump admitted that it was the capital of Israel, and in May he forced the relocation of the embassy to Jerusalem.

In May of the same year, it announced that it would unilaterally withdraw from Iran's nuclear agreement and would implement the largest economic sanctions in history, further strengthening the pressure.

In March last year, he showed the idea of ​​recognizing Israeli sovereignty over the Golan Heights occupied by Israel, and in
November last year he announced that Israeli settlement activities on the west bank of the Jordan River would not be considered a violation of international law. The United States has overturned the policies that have remained stable for 40 years.

In January, under the direction of President Trump, the U.S. forces killed Iran's elite force, Revolutionary Guard Commander Solei Mani, and there was growing concern that the United States and Iran would collide.

Furthermore, in January, President Trump announced his own Middle East peace plan confirming the Israeli occupation. The Palestinian side was strongly repulsed.

Following the agreement on normalization of diplomatic relations with Israel, UAE-Principal Prince Mohammed Abu Dhabi of the United Arab Emirates had a telephone conversation with Egyptian President Sissi on the afternoon of the 14th of Japan time on the afternoon of the 13th.

According to UAE's state news agency, President Sissi said in a meeting that "historical progress between Israel and the UAE will contribute to peace negotiations and stabilization in the Middle East. It will stop Israel's annexation of the West Bank, and Palestine and Israel will We can maintain our policy of aiming for national coexistence and bring back opportunities for peace."

In response, Prince Mohammed responded that "UAE and Egypt have a consensus view on local issues" and thanked Egypt for their understanding of the agreement.

It seems that the UAE aims to avoid criticism of normalization of diplomatic relations with Israel, which has been a long-standing confrontation, by emphasizing cooperation with Egypt, which is a regional superpower.

Turkish Ministry of Foreign Affairs "History does not allow UAE hypocrisy"

The Turkish Ministry of Foreign Affairs announced a statement on the 14th, saying, "The strong opposition from Palestine is reasonable. History will never forget and forgive the hypocrisy of UAE."

The Turkish government has made clear its position in favor of Palestine even when it comes to the Middle East peace plan, which is said to be closer to Israel that the US Trump administration has proposed, and is wary that the move will spread to other Arab countries. I showed you.
